NCT00000179
Agitation affects 70 to 90 percent of patients with AD. Signs of agitation include verbal and physical aggressiveness, irritability, wandering, and restlessness. These behaviors often make caring for patients at home very difficult. Trazodone and haldol are two of the most commonly prescribed drugs for agitation in AD patients. Behavior management, a non drug approach, has been effective in reducing signs of agitation. Researchers have yet to compare the effectiveness of drug versus non drug therapy to treat agitation in AD patients and determine which is the best treatment. The Alzheimer's Disease Cooperative Study, with funding from the National Institute on Aging, is conducting an agitation treatment program at 21 sites in 16 States. This study will assess which of the above treatments is most effective.
NCT00000172
Galantamine is an experimental drug being evaluated in the United States for the treatment of Alzheimer's disease. Results from previous clinical trials suggest that galantamine may improve cognitive performance in individuals with Alzheimer's disease. It is not a cure for Alzheimer's disease. Nerve cells in the brain responsible for memory and cognitive function communicate using a chemical called acetylcholine. Research has shown that deterioration of cells that produce acetylcholine in the brain affects thought processes. Galantamine is thought to work in two ways to increase the amount of acetylcholine available in the brain. It inhibits an enzyme that breaks down acetylcholine and it also stimulates the nicotinic receptors in the brain to release more acetylcholine.

NCT00104442
Alzheimer's disease is a medical illness that damages the brain and causes problems with memory, mood and behavior. A substance called acetylcholine (ACh), which is naturally produced in the body, plays an important role in the normal functioning of the brain. In subjects with Alzheimer's disease, the level of ACh is greatly reduced. Currently, there are three commonly prescribed drugs used for treating the symptoms of Alzheimer's disease by helping to maintain the level of ACh in the brain. This study will evaluate how much each of these drugs changes the levels of certain brain chemicals that are known to, or may play an important role in, Alzheimer's disease and its symptoms.
